Two locals have been named to the Pennsylvania State Baseball Coaches Association All-State Team in Class 2A.
Lakeview’s Maddox Bell was named First Team as a utility player.
Lakeview shared the Region 3 title with Saegertown and finished the season with a 16-4 record.
The Sailors beat Mercer, 6-1, in the District 10 quarterfinals before dropping a tough 1-0 decision to Mercyhurst Prep in the semifinals.
Bell had a .371 batting average this season. He had 23 hits, which included four doubles, a triple, and four home runs, and drove in 29 runs.
On the mound, Bell had a 1.26 ERA and went 4-1. He had 64 strikeouts, issued 11 walks, and gave up 10 runs on 24 hits.
Wilmington’s Chase Mitcheltree was a Second Team selection in 2A at outfield.
The Hounds closed out the season with an 11-10 record. They lost in the D-10 quarterfinals to Saegertown, 10-0.
Mitcheltree had a .433 batting average. He had 26 hits, including two triples and seven doubles, scored 18 runs and had 22 RBIs.
